Why is my Remington shaver not charging?
Unplug and clean the charger then plug it back in. If that does not fix the discrepancy the charger may be broke and needs to be replaced. Try using a similar charger with the same specs and see if you get a charge that way. Do not exceed 5 volts if using another small electronics charger.

Why is my Remington Trimmer not working?
Most issues with a Remington razor can be traced to two major issues: discharged or dead batteries and dirty or worn out cutters. If your Remington razor seems to cut properly, but it appears to be lacking the power necessary to turn the cutter, try troubleshooting the battery.

Can you change batteries in a Remington shaver?
The first thing you might notice when you open up your electric razor and look at the old batteries is they have a tab soldered on them by the manufacturer. Buy or find replacement rechargeable batteries and re-solder the old tabs on the new batteries.
